In order to use non-Tesla DC fast chargers from networks such as Electrify America, EVgo, or ChargePoint, your older Model 3 (before Oct 2020 with chrome trim) will still need to have CCS enabled regardless if the plug is NACS/J3400 or CCS1. Purchase a used Gen4 ECU p/n 1537264-00-B or 1537264-01-B from eBay or similiar for as little as $75 or buy new on EPC (Tesla's parts catalog) for $140. UPDATE: It appears Tesla has released a new Gen4 ECU p/n 1537264-01-B to replace the 1537264-00-B. This is direct substitute and works with the "bundle of wires with a board".
